Lil Baby signee Dirty Tay has received a sentence of 17 years in prison after a shooting in 2022 that left a toddler fighting for his life. According to court documents obtained by HipHopDX, the aspiring rapper (real name Kentavious Wright) was officially sent to prison on April 26 after he took a plea deal. The charge — originally a capital felony, making him eligible for the death penalty if convicted of the top count — was reduced to a lesser felony, meaning he only has to serve 17 years behind bars.
